Signs Your Car Needs Strut Assembly Replacement
Identifying a failing strut assembly early can save you money and prevent more serious suspension damage. Worn struts don't just affect ride comfort; they compromise braking distance and steering control, making them a critical safety component.
Bouncy ride – Your vehicle continues to bounce after hitting bumps or dips excessively when braking
Nose diving – Sharp forward tilting during braking indicates compromised damping
Uneven tire wear – Look for “cupping” or feathering patterns on tire treads
Fluid leaks – Oily residue on the strut body signals blown seals
Excessive vibrations – Steering wheel or chassis vibrations, especially at higher speeds
Poor handling – Drifting, swaying in turns, or general instability

Finding Quality Used Strut Assemblies at Salvage Yards
Sourcing used strut assemblies from reputable salvage yards can provide significant cost savings compared to new parts. The key is knowing where to look and what to inspect before making your purchase.
Locating the Right Donor Vehicle
Start by identifying vehicles that match your car's specifications. Visit LKQ Pick Your Part locations or other salvage yards to find compatible donor cars. Ensure the donor vehicle is the same make, model, and year, or verify cross-compatibility through parts catalogs.
Having the right tools is crucial for safely removing and installing strut assemblies. Never attempt this repair without proper equipment, especially spring compressor tools.
Jack and jack stands – For safe vehicle lifting and support
Socket set and ratchets – Various sizes (typically 14mm, 17mm, 19mm)
Breaker bar – For loosening stubborn bolts
Spring compressor tool – ESSENTIAL for safe spring handling
Torque wrench – To meet manufacturer specifications
Penetrating oil – WD-40 or similar for rusty bolts
Pry bar and hammer – For component separation
Safety equipment – Gloves, safety glasses, work clothes
Removing strut assemblies from salvage vehicles requires careful technique to avoid damaging the parts or injuring yourself. Follow this detailed process for safe extraction.
Safety Preparation
Ensure the vehicle is on level ground with wheel chocks
Use proper jack stands – never rely solely on a jack
Take photos before disassembly for reference
Remove the wheel to expose the strut assembly
Component Disconnection
Start by carefully disconnecting all attached components to prevent damage during removal:
Brake line clips – Remove carefully to avoid stretching lines
ABS sensor wires – Unclip from strut mounting points
Sway bar end links – Use proper wrenches to avoid rounding bolts
Tie rod ends – Separate from steering knuckle if necessary
“Never attempt to compress springs or disassemble struts without a proper spring compressor tool due to risk of serious injury. The compressed spring can eject violently and cause severe trauma.”

Strut Removal Sequence
Remove lower strut bolts – Typically 14-17mm pinch bolts
Support the steering knuckle – Use jack stand to prevent dropping
Access upper mount nuts – Usually located in engine bay or trunk
Leave center nut intact – Do not remove spring compression nut
Extract the assembly – Carefully maneuver out of wheel well

Installation Steps
Compare assemblies – Verify used part matches your old strut
Insert from top – Start with upper mount in strut tower
Align bottom connections – Connect to steering knuckle or control arm
Finger-tighten initially – Allow for adjustment during assembly
Reconnect all components – Brake lines, sensors, sway bar links
Final torque with weight on – Lower vehicle before final tightening

Post-Installation Checklist
Brake line clearance – Ensure no rubbing or pinching
Sensor wire routing – Check ABS wires are properly secured
Steering movement – Verify full lock-to-lock operation
Visual inspection – Look for proper alignment of all components
Test drive – Start with low speeds to check for noises
Using used strut assemblies can save significant money compared to new parts. Professional repair shops typically charge $300-700 for front strut replacement including parts and labor, making DIY installation with salvage parts an attractive option.
Money-Saving Strategies
Replace in pairs – Maintain balance and handling consistency
Complete assemblies – Avoid dangerous spring disassembly
Apply anti-seize compound to prevent future corrosion
Consider professional alignment after installation
Keep documentation for warranty purposes

Safety Considerations and Best Practices
Working with suspension components involves serious safety considerations. The automotive industry continues to emphasize the importance of proper techniques, especially when dealing with compressed springs and heavy assemblies.
Never skip spring compressors – Uncontrolled spring release can cause fatal injuries
Use proper lifting techniques – Strut assemblies are heavier than they appear
Wear safety equipment – Eye protection and gloves are essential
Work on level surfaces – Ensure vehicle stability throughout the process
Have backup support – Consider having an experienced helper present
